Zwiększ możliwości skrobania stron internetowych za pomocą Go

Go: Przyszłość skrobania stron internetowych zaczyna się tutaj

Go, lub Golang, jest językiem dla nowoczesnych programistów poszukujących szybkości, wydajności i skalowalności. Jego solidna wydajność i prostota sprawiają, że fantastycznie pasuje do wymagań skrobania stron internetowych w celu gromadzenia danych. Niezależnie od tego, czy budujesz web scrapera do SERP scrapingu, tworzysz wyszukiwarkę adresów, czy zbierasz dane do generowania leadów, Go zapewnia narzędzia i ekosystem, których potrzebujesz. Dwie wyróżniające się biblioteki w tej przestrzeni, Colly i GoQuery, umożliwiają programistom płynne gromadzenie danych i manipulowanie nimi. Przyjrzyjmy się, w jaki sposób biblioteki te mogą usprawnić projekty web scrapingu.

Colly: Błyskawiczne przeszukiwanie stron internetowych w prosty sposób

Colly to potężny i błyskawiczny framework do skrobania stron internetowych dla Go. Jego prostota i wydajność sprawiają, że jest to jeden z najpopularniejszych wyborów dla programistów, którzy chcą efektywnie wyodrębniać dane.

Cechy:

  • Obsługuje automatyczne ponawianie żądań i obsługę plików cookie.
  • Zapewnia wbudowaną obsługę zarządzania asynchronicznymi zadaniami skrobania.
  • Zawiera zaawansowane funkcje indeksowania, takie jak wykrywanie linków i ograniczanie głębokości.
  • Łatwa integracja z natywnymi narzędziami Go do przetwarzania danych.

Dlaczego Colly? Colly jest idealnym rozwiązaniem dla programistów, którzy potrzebują skalowalnego, wysokowydajnego narzędzia do skrobania. Jest idealny do projektów gromadzenia danych na dużą skalę, takich jak narzędzia do skrobania dla wyszukiwarek e-maili, skrobania SERP lub wszelkich zadań wymagających złożonych możliwości indeksowania sieci.

GoQuery: moc jQuery w połączeniu z prostotą Go

GoQuery przenosi moc składni jQuery do Go, umożliwiając programistom analizowanie i manipulowanie HTML z łatwością. Jest to idealny towarzysz do wyodrębniania i przekształcania danych strony internetowej.

Cechy:

  • Wykorzystuje selektory CSS do precyzyjnego i wydajnego skrobania danych.
  • Upraszcza przechodzenie przez DOM i manipulowanie nim za pomocą znanej składni.
  • Bezproblemowo współpracuje z bibliotekami HTTP Go w celu usprawnienia procesów skrobania.
  • Lekki i łatwy do zintegrowania z istniejącymi projektami Go.

Dlaczego GoQuery? GoQuery jest niezbędnym narzędziem dla programistów koncentrujących się na ekstrakcji i transformacji danych. Jego składnia podobna do jQuery sprawia, że jest intuicyjny dla programistów przechodzących z front-endowego tworzenia stron internetowych. Niezależnie od tego, czy tworzysz narzędzie scraper do wyszukiwania adresów, czy narzędzia scrapingowe do gromadzenia danych, GoQuery to niezawodny i wszechstronny wybór.

Wykorzystanie Go w nowoczesnym Web Scraperze

Wydajność i skalowalność Go sprawiają, że jest to naturalny wybór do skrobania stron internetowych w dzisiejszym szybko zmieniającym się świecie opartym na danych. Połączenie szybkości i zaawansowanych funkcji indeksowania Colly z możliwościami analizowania HTML GoQuery tworzy potężny zestaw narzędzi do każdego projektu web scrapingu. Niezależnie od tego, czy wyodrębniasz dane ze strony internetowej w celu generowania potencjalnych klientów, czy też budujesz wyszukiwarkę adresów, biblioteki te zapewniają wszystko, czego potrzebujesz, aby odnieść sukces.

Gotowy, aby wykorzystać moc Go do skrobania stron internetowych? Każdy deweloper potrzebuje punktu wyjścia, a Autoscrape oferuje idealne połączenie inspiracji i funkcjonalności. Jego praktyczna konstrukcja i wydajne przepływy pracy podkreślają, co jest możliwe w świecie skrobania stron internetowych. Zarejestruj się już dziś, aby doświadczyć Autoscrape z pierwszej ręki i pozwól mu poprowadzić Cię w kierunku tworzenia inteligentniejszych rozwiązań do skrobania!